Moody AFB pilot becomes first female to receive Kolligian Trophy

Capt. Taylor Bye speaks with Air Force Chief of Staff Gen. CQ Brown, Jr. and Maj. Gen. Jeannie Leavitt, Air Force chief of safety, after a ceremony at the Pentagon in Arlington, Va., May 11, 2022. Bye was awarded the 2020 Koren Kolligian Jr. Trophy to recognize her outstanding airmanship when her A-10C Thunderbolt II suffered a catastrophic gun malfunction and she safely performed a belly landing with the loss of the aircraft landing gear and canopy.
